Zimbabweans are spending an inordinate amount of time watching pornography online, according to statistics from the Postal and Telecommunications Regulatory Authority of Zimbabwe (Potraz).
The data reveals that adult entertainment and related websites are among the most frequently visited sites in the country
Evidence Mazhindu, Potraz’s CIRT & Enforcement Deputy Director, attributes this trend to idleness and a lack of productive activities among Zimbabweans.
“People are spending too much time online, and instead of using the internet for productive purposes, they are indulging in pornography and other non-essential activities,” Mazhindu said in an interview with ZiFM Stereo News.
Mazhindu believes that authorities need to invest more in ICT research initiatives to address this issue. “We need to find ways to promote responsible internet use and encourage people to use technology for productive purposes,” he added.
The statistics also show that betting and social media sites, such as Facebook, are among the top ten most visited sites in Zimbabwe. The trend has raised concerns about the impact of pornography on individuals and society as a whole.
